Getting to know Petacalco

Petacalco is a small coastal town located in the state of Guerrero, Mexico. Situated along the Pacific Ocean, this hidden gem offers a unique combination of natural beauty, cultural heritage, and a laid-back atmosphere. The town is known for its pristine beaches with crystal-clear turquoise waters, ideal for swimming, surfing, and enjoying various water sports.

Aside from its breathtaking coastline, Petacalco also boasts lush tropical vegetation, making it a paradise for nature lovers. Visitors can explore the surrounding areas through hiking trails that lead to stunning viewpoints and hidden waterfalls.

Petacalco is also rich in cultural history. The town has a vibrant local community that still preserves ancient traditions and customs. Visitors can immerse themselves in the local culture by participating in traditional festivals, enjoying regional cuisine, and discovering the craftsmanship of local artisans.

For those seeking a tranquil and off-the-beaten-path destination, Petacalco offers a peaceful and relaxing atmosphere, where one can unwind and reconnect with nature.
